Legacy Talent Search is currently seeking candidates for a Mechanic role in Sherwood, OR. Our client is a well-established industry leader known for innovation and a commitment to delivering the highest quality products. With a focus on continuous improvement, they pride themselves on maintaining excellence at every stage of their manufacturing process.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Assemble and install mechanical, hydraulic, and electrical components on heavy machinery and equipment.
  • Read and interpret blueprints, schematics, and assembly instructions to ensure proper installation.
  • Use hand tools, power tools, and precision measuring instruments to complete assemblies.
  • Perform functional tests and quality inspections to ensure equipment meets specifications.
  • Troubleshoot and resolve mechanical, hydraulic, and electrical system issues during assembly.
  • Follow safety protocols and company procedures to maintain a safe work environment.
  • Collaborate with engineering and quality teams to improve assembly processes and resolve issues.
  • Maintain an organized and clean workspace while adhering to lean manufacturing principles
    .
Qualifications & Skills:
  • Proven experience as an Assembly Mechanic, Equipment Assembler, or similar role in heavy equipment or industrial manufacturing
    .
  • Strong mechanical aptitude with knowledge of hydraulic, pneumatic, and electrical systems
    .
  • Ability to read and interpret technical drawings, schematics, and work instructions
    .
  • Proficiency in using hand tools, torque wrenches, and measurement equipment
    .
  • Basic understanding of welding, machining, or fabrication is a plus.
  • Strong problem‑solving skills and attention to detail.
  • Ability to lift 50+ lbs and work in a physically demanding environment.
Preferred Qualifications:
  • Technical degree or certification in Mechanical Assembly, Industrial Technology, or a related field.
  • Experience working with cranes, forklifts, or large industrial machinery
    .
  • Familiarity with Lean Manufacturing and continuous improvement processes
    .
